Abstract
An apparatus and method for improving the bit error rate of multiplexed signals in a multiplexer system includes independently controlling two types of timing errors. The first type of timing error is related to the timing of transitions between alternating portions of the multiplexed output signal. The second type of timing error is related to the amplitude of the crossing points of the multiplexed signal portions. Varying the duty cycle of the clock signal to the multiplexer controls the transition between the alternating portions of the multiplexed output signal, and adding a voltage offset between single-ended components of the multiplexed output signal controls the amplitude of the crossing points between the one/zero and zero/one transitions of the multiplexed outut signal. The two types of timing errors are controlled with two separate control voltage ports that are independently and continuously variable in order to achieve the optimum bit error rate.
